“The Great Gatsby” becomes an animated film with director William Joyce

Entered the public domain books in early 2021, the novel by F. Scott Fitzgerald The Great Gatsby (The Great Gatsby) will have its first adaptation as an animated film. Considered a classic of American literature, the Tale of the Roaring Twenties was adapted by a team of industry veterans, including Academy Award winner William Joyce in the director's chair, writer Brian Selznick for the screenplay and images made by DNEG. "Gatsby continues to cast a powerful spell on readers unlike any other American book, ”Joyce said. “Much of the power of Gatsby it comes from the enchantment of Fitzgerald's prose. He created a vivid dream landscape that, to some extent, has eluded filmmakers since the silent era. Previous versions of the film were limited by live action, but groundbreaking animation could finally realize the elusive quality of the novel “.

Joyce, who wrote and directed the Oscar-winning animated short The Fantastic Flying Books of Mr Morris Lessmore (Mr. Morris Lessmore's Fantastic Flying Books) and created the stories that inspired animated films  the Robinsons, The 5 legends (Rise of the Guardians) e Epic - direct the photography from a screenplay written by the author / screenwriter / illustrator Selznick, creator of The extraordinary invention of Hugo Cabret (The Invention of Hugo Cabret) is wonderstruck, both adapted into the 2011 film Hugo who has won more Oscars.

“I have been friends with William Joyce for most of my career. I've always been amazed at his ability to invent indelible worlds and unforgettable characters, ”said Selznick. “When he told me about his dream to fulfill Gatsby in an animated film, I immediately understood what a magical synthesis this could be. William Joyce's Rich Vision Wonderland is a brilliant match for F. Scott Fitzgerald's glittering prose, and I'm thrilled to help bring this unique cinematic experience to life. ”

Veteran producer Michael Siegel and DNEG Senior Vice President of Creative Production David Prescott will join Joyce as producers of the animated film, and DNEG Feature Animation will provide animation services.

Prescott commented, “We are at the perfect time for an animated film Gatsby. Viewers of all ages are embracing animation as another way to experience different stories. Bill and I have been circulating a variety of ideas over the past few years, discussing ideal stories to bring to the screen, and I really feel it The Great Gatsby is one of these stories. The style of animation and images we are creating for this project are so beautifully married. "

DNEG Feature Animation worked with Joyce on an original animated short film titled Mr. Spam gets a new hat. The team, led by DNEG's Taylor Moll as visual effects supervisor, developed the animated project within the Unreal Engine, pushing the boundaries of what real-time game engine technology can bring to the animation of movies. production. Commenting on the project, Moll said: “We are incredibly excited about the new methodologies we are employing in this short film with Bill and look forward to bringing this same workflow to The Great Gatsby. " Mr Spam gets a new hat will be released in the summer of 2021.

Founded in 1998, DNEG is one of the world's leading animation and visual effects companies, with studios in London, Vancouver, Montreal, Los Angeles, Mumbai, Chennai and Chandigarh. The store has won the Oscar for Best VFX five times in the past 10 years, as well as five BAFTAs, two Emmys and 11 VES Awards for projects such as Blade Runner 2049, Ex machina e Inception.
